The GSA lodging rate for Manchester is $130 a night (fiscal 2026), up to about $3,900 a month: the tax-free ceiling for a lodging stipend, not what an agency pays.
Against the national average, Manchester-Nashua, NH runs housing 34% above and utilities 34% above. (Bureau of Economic Analysis regional price parities, Manchester-Nashua, NH metro, 2024.)
| Category | vs. national average |
| Overall | 6% above |
| Housing | 34% above |
| Utilities | 34% above |
| Groceries and goods | 2% below |
| Services | 4% above |
HUD fair market rent for a two-bedroom in Nashua is $2,020 a month (2025, utilities included); a one-bedroom is $1,540.
New Hampshire levies no state income tax on wages.

- Do I need a New Hampshire license to work in Nashua?
- New Hampshire is a Nurse Licensure Compact state, so an active multistate license covers you here. A single-state license from elsewhere does not.
